Transaction dc44838262eee172c190131bca220e91b1d45a9b5436cd709a01efe1f39c89ca
1 Input
1 Output
-
dc44838262eee172c190131bca220e91b1d45a9b5436cd709a01efe1f39c89ca:0
- value
- 579636
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b3d9dad9d2d30ade29d4f61cc7c4526cf0969c3
- address
- bc1q8v7emtva95c2mc5afasuclz9ym8sj6wr9zuv5g